Telkom, Sun Microsystems to offer networking services to SA

Johannesburg, 07 Aug 2001

Telkom and Sun Microsystems SA have joined forces to offer world-class hosting, networking and communications services, alleviating the need for businesses to implement costly, complex solutions themselves.

The two organisations have set up a sophisticated new-age hosting infrastructure that enables businesses of all sizes to access high end data services at a fraction of the cost of doing it themselves.

"Not only can businesses access this power, they can also now present their customers with a host of services that they could not afford to offer in the past," says Stefano Mattiello, managing director of Sun Microsystems SA.

Telkom is offering customers an incubator service, allowing them to prototype new technologies, business models and services in a laboratory-type environment before using the applications in their businesses. Three 'proof-of-concept' hubs, also based on Sun systems, are already operational at Telkom.

"Service providers like Telkom, which already have large investments in networks and computer systems, are well placed to offer customers new-age Web services," says Mattiello. "Services such as shared hosting will bring the discipline and processing power of a high-end data centre within the price range of mid-sized companies."

Rikus Matthyser, executive: Telkom eBusiness Services, says that Telkom is stepping up its drive to introduce new products and services for business customers.

"We are aligning ourselves with technology companies that share our vision for network-based business applications and services," he says. "Sun has a high profile as a developer of the architectures and products that define modern networks and is able to contribute key technologies and methodologies to our planned initiatives."

Telkom is on track to receive SunTone certification, a rubber stamp from Sun that guarantees that Telkom's infrastructure and services meet its criteria for quality and reliability.
